Casas Adobes drain cleaning methods
Drain snaking / rooter
A motorized cable breaks through and pulls out the clog. Fast and economical for a single slow or stopped fixture — sink, tub, shower, or toilet.
Hydro jetting
High-pressure water scours the full pipe wall, clearing grease, scale, and roots. The durable fix for recurring or main-line clogs.
Sewer camera inspection
A waterproof camera locates the blockage and shows whether it’s grease, roots, or a broken pipe — so you only pay for the work you need.
Main line & sewer clearing
Whole-house backup cleared through the cleanout. Treated as an emergency, with same-day and 24/7 availability from local pros.

What Affects Drain Cleaning Prices in Casas Adobes?
The cost varies mainly by clog location (fixture vs. main line), method needed (snaking vs. hydro jetting), and pipe condition. Main-line clogs from roots or scale require more labor and equipment, increasing the price. Access issues (e.g., cleanout location) and the need for camera inspection to diagnose recurring backups also add to the cost.
What to Expect During a Drain Cleaning Visit
A technician will first inspect the drain with a camera to locate the clog and assess pipe condition. For roots or scale, they may use a mechanical cutter followed by hydro jetting to scour the pipe clean. Routine clogs are cleared with a snake. The job typically takes 1–3 hours, and you'll get a report of findings.
Common Drain Issues in Casas Adobes
- Tree Root Intrusion in Old Laterals
Homes with clay or cast-iron pipes (pre-1975) often have roots from mesquite, ash, or olive trees seeking water, causing recurring main-line clogs.
- Hard Water Mineral Scale Buildup
Arizona's hard water deposits calcium and magnesium inside pipes, narrowing the diameter and trapping debris, leading to slow drains and backups.
- Grease and Hair in Kitchen/Bath Lines
In newer homes with PVC pipes, kitchen grease and bathroom hair accumulate, causing local fixture clogs that require snaking or jetting.

Recommended approach for Casas Adobes
In much of Arizona, decades of hard-water calcium scale gradually shrink the usable diameter of older sewer lines, so debris and roots block them sooner and more often. Mature landscape trees compound this by sending roots into cracks and joints of aging clay or cast-iron laterals. A camera inspection identifies whether the issue is roots, scale, or a pipe defect; hydro jetting clears scale and root masses more thoroughly than a cable for these conditions, while routine soft clogs can be snaked. Recurring backups warrant a camera check before deciding between repeated cleaning and a spot repair or lining.

What Casas Adobes code requires
Clearing a clogged drain in Casas Adobes needs no permit, but repairing or replacing a sewer line does. Arizona drain and sewer work follows the state plumbing code — here’s what applies:
- PermitRepair/replace only
Clearing an existing drain by snaking or jetting does not require a building permit. Repairing or replacing buried sewer pipe is drainage-system work that requires a plumbing permit from the local jurisdiction (e.g., Phoenix Planning and Development Department), which enforces the 2024 IPC.
- Cleanout accessRequired
Arizona jurisdictions follow the International Plumbing Code: cleanouts must be provided on horizontal drainage piping and building drains at intervals of not more than 100 feet (manholes may substitute at not more than 400 feet), with access maintained for cleaning.
- Licensed contractorState-licensed plumber
Sewer/drain installation and pipe repair must be performed by a contractor licensed by the Arizona Registrar of Contractors (ROC) under classifications such as A-12 / CR-80 (Sewers, Drains and Pipe Laying) or the plumbing classification; the licensing authority is the Arizona Registrar of Contractors.
- Lateral ownershipHomeowner to the main
The property owner owns and maintains the sewer lateral from the building through the property to the connection at the public main; the city is responsible only for the public main itself.
- Backwater valveCheck local code
Under the IPC adopted by Arizona cities, fixtures on a floor below the next upstream public-sewer manhole cover must be protected by a backwater valve installed in the building drain or horizontal branch, with access to the working parts.
